Cry Havoc: A History of the 49th Tennessee Volunteer Infantry Regiment 1861-1865

comprises 242 pages of text including battlefield maps, rare photographs, illustrations, personal letters, and a nearly complete roster of the entire 49th Tennessee Infantry Regiment.  Not only is this book a well-documented narrative, it is also a valuable historical resource for preserving the legacy of those who served in the 49th Tennessee.

 

C. Wallace Cross is a professor of History & Philosophy at Austin Peay State University.  He is also the author of Ordeal By Fire: A History of the Fourteenth Tennessee Volunteer Infantry Regiment, CSA.
